- gaea@zooid.guild.org (Mother Nature) writes:
-
- > I think bicycle helmets are a great idea, and I think that all "serious"
- > bicyclists (defined as bicyclists who do a lot of road riding, racing, or who
- > go very fast) should wear one. But I would hate to see them mandatory, it
- > would really put a damper on just taking my bike down to the store, or going
- > for a leisurely evening ride.
-
- Actually, once you get used to a helmet, you don't feel comfortable without it,
- even on a quick ride to the store, or a leisurely evening ride. I finally got
- one, wore it a few times, then felt "naked" riding without it.
-
- Another reason to wear the helmet on short rides is that most accidents
- probably happen in the first few minutes of a ride (of any length), as is the
- case with motorcycles. I forget the exact figures, but a large percentage of
- serious bicycle injuries (head injuries) happen when the bike is moving slowly
- or is standing still.
-
- A bicycle helmet one of those things you think will be uncomfortable, and may
- be the first time you try it, but in a very short time you wonder how you got
- along without it. :)
